AI summary The dispute involves a customer requesting a review of electricity usage at their property due to a discrepancy between recorded consumption and actual usage. The customer claims that during a controlled test, the meter continued to record usage even when power was turned off, while an adjacent meter showed no increase. N.S.Power responded that a 2021 investigation found meters were switched and corrected.
